Mexican Lasagna

+ VOTE NOWPasta sauce and Pace® Picante Sauce, boosted with chili powder season ground beef that is layered with tortillas, cheese and olives.

Directions
COOK beef and pepper in medium skillet over medium-high heat until beef is browned, stirring to separate meat. Pour off fat.
ADD pasta sauce, 1 cup picante sauce and chili powder. Heat to a boil. Cook over low heat 10 min.
SPREAD remaining picante sauce in 3-qt. shallow baking dish. Arrange 4 tortillas in dish. Top with half the beef mixture, half the cheese and half the olives. Repeat layers.
BAKE at 350°F. for 20 min. or until hot. Let stand 5 min.
TIP: Substitute 1 lb. skinless, boneless chicken halves, cut into cubes, for the ground beef.
